Output ef0de4eeaebadcf523ac857caa77c2914dce0bbc601d5b6505b2dbb2ee3defb9:0

value
622462
script pubkey
OP_0 OP_PUSHBYTES_20 e1b8698910ccf5993a19033b4081fc72ec61e7ae
address
bc1quxuxnzgsen6ejwseqva5pq0uwtkxreawk6l8ax
transaction
ef0de4eeaebadcf523ac857caa77c2914dce0bbc601d5b6505b2dbb2ee3defb9
confirmations
22953
spent
true